I’ve been modding 3D printers at home for ten years! In that time myself and the Soliforum community worked hard to try and improve every aspect of our cheap Solidoodle printers. Some of those upgrades were quite unusual. I revisit and recreate three of the most unusual to see if they are worthwhile.
